WHAT IS MAORI TOURISM TARANAKI?
Maori Tourism Taranaki Trust is a registered charitable trust and markets itself as Maori Tourism Taranaki (MTT). MTT’s role is to foster, develop, and market Maori tourism product in Taranaki and, through the New Zealand Maori Tourism Society (NZMTS), on a national and international level.

MTT is Taranaki’s official Maori Regional Tourism Organisation (MRTO). As such, it is affiliated with and cooperates with the 12 other MRTOs who form the New Zealand Maori Tourism Society. MTT is the first point of contact for Taranaki Maori tourism enquiries from the industry at large.

WHO CAN JOIN MTT?
While the emphasis is on Maori offering Maori experiences to visitors, MTT realises that Maori tourism does not operate in a vacuum, so welcomes anyone to join. There are four categories of membership. Only categories 1,2, and 3 qualify for direct assistance as listed in 'Benefits' above.

Category 1. Existing Maori operator (This means you are Maori whose tourism business is currently making sales within Taranaki).

Category 2. Potential Maori operator (This means Maori who plan to enter the tourism industry within Taranaki).

Category 3. Affiliate operator (This means tourism operators, other than Maori, who currently make sales through Maori related product within Taranaki).

Category 4. Affiliate (This means media, institutions, other bodies and operators throughout Taranaki, New Zealand, and overseas who support the kaupapa and objectives of Maori Tourism Taranaki).

Only member categories one, two, and three qualify for benefits as outlined in What Are The Benefits of Joining MTT?

HOW MUCH DOES IT COST TO JOIN MTT?
There is no membership fee or any other fee at this time. Members will be notified of any fees before they are introduced. Other MRTO’s typically charge $100 to $150 per year.
